    After spending 26 years as a resident himself inside the North Dakota State Penitentiary (NDSP), Mano Gonzalez was awarded his freedom on February 16, 2024. Prior to Mano’s release, he was a team lead inside RRI’s metal fabrication shop where he mastered welding, fabrication, coatings applications, CAD design, CNC equipment operation, as well as sheer, press brake, and various cutting tool operations. Mano started his first day employed with RRI on March 4, 2024, and RRI is very fortunate to have Mano and his abilities to model and mentor positive behavior to the residents within Rough Rider Industries and the North Dakota Department of Corrections & Rehabilitation.

What is Rough Rider Industries?

Rough Rider Industries (RRI) was established in 1975 as a division of the North Dakota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ation (NDDOCR). We employ incarcerated individuals to produce quality goods and services in a self-sustaining manner while preparing these individuals to successfully reintegrate into society.

Although RRI is a state agency, we are entirely self-funded. We use no tax-payer dollars in our support of North Dakota’s correctional programs. All salaries, equipment, capital improvements, and operating expenses are paid from revenues generated from the sale of our products and services. Our surpluses even help defray the cost of programs within the NDDOCR.

RRI operates within three different NDDOCR facilities: North Dakota State Penitentiary (NDSP) located in Bismarck, James River Correctional Center (JRCC) located in Jamestown, and Missouri River Correctional Center (MRCC) located in Bismarck. RRI’s NDSP facility specializes in manufacturing furniture, seating, signs, license plates, dumpsters, park equipment, CAD design services, and other custom fabrication. RRI’s JRCC facility specializes in manufacturing garments/clothing, upholstery, seating, mattresses, bedding, pillows, plastic trash bags, and commissary services. RRI’s MRCC facility specializes in welding and custom fabrication for agriculture-related products.

The Benefits of RRI

97% of individuals in prison will eventually re-enter into society. RRI employs individuals in custody – who have demonstrated good behavior – into positions that cultivate skill sets, generate wages, and teach valuable life lessons. The work at RRI enables an individual to rejoin their community with a renewed outlook and the means to support themselves.

RRI embodies values that are important to North Dakota like hard work and fairness. We partner with North Dakota suppliers to source the materials for our products. We rely on a staff of North Dakota residents to run our day to day operations. We do not dip into state tax funds, but instead rely on our own revenues to pay salaries and purchase equipment. Our work raises up the state’s economy and supports businesses and agencies of all sizes across the state.
